Acharya Shree Nanesh Samta Mahavidyalaya, Chittorgarh, as one of the affiliated colleges located at Nanesh Nagar in Chittorgarh, Rajasthan. It has a credit-basis of different undergraduate and postgraduate courses in almost all areas of study. Acharya Shree Nanesh Samta Mahavidyalaya admission is purely on merit basis and the application is selected for the programmes based on deserving merit. This institution holds a signavale admission process that purely relies on how well candidates perform on their qualifying examinations. Being an AICTE approved institution, it follows set standards of technical education institutions in accordance with norms in India.
On the other hand, the Acharya Shree Nanesh Samta Mahavidyalaya admission cycle is rightfully conducted according to the academic calendar whereby applications are mostly accepted in the months proceeding the actual commencement of the academic year. For most of the courses, eligibility criteria include passing the other qualifying examination (10 plus 2 for undergraduate courses and the bachelor's degree for master's programmes). Entry requirements may differ with regard to the subject of the course of study in Acharya Shree Nanesh Samta Mahavidyalaya, Chittorgarh.

The college offers these 5 courses to the students:
Admission to the BCA course will be based on the merit list. Candidates will be evaluated based only on their performance in the qualifying examination (10+2). Admissions are generally simple and eligibility of candidates is based purely on their academic scores.
The intake capacity for this MCA programme is strictly 45 students. The specific details regarding admission have not been mentioned, but most likely it includes the bachelor's degree of the student, along with consideration of entrance scores as per AICTE norms.
The BBA (Bachelor of Business Administration) admission process follows the general admission process of the institute. It is most likely to evaluate candidates on the basis of their scores obtained in 10+2, giving preference to higher academic abilities.
Like all the other UG programmes, admissions into B.Com should mostly rely on merit in 10 plus 2 qualifications. The merit should be especially based on the subjects that are relevant.
The admission to the PGDCA programme is based on a merit list. Any candidate having a bachelor's degree can apply for admission, and selection will be based on the performance of a candidate in the qualifying degree.
